编码帮助 - 页 32

 

...

"一目了然 的云不会带来雨" - 老子

 

Dema 交叉的EMA条件1HR Ichimoku

双后

 

大家好

我是一名外汇新手,对编码一无所知。我在寻找一个能显示 从伦敦开盘起的点数范围的指标,甚至更好,在一天中任何选定的起点和终点。谢谢。

 

...

你有没有看到这个主题的第一个帖子中的指标:https://www.mql5.com/en/forum

它几乎做到了你所描述的那样(有一些额外的功能),只是它以图形的方式进行(不以数字的方式显示高低范围)。

noriii:
嗨,我是外汇新手,对编码没有任何概念。我在寻找一个指标,显示从伦敦开盘起的点数范围,甚至更好,在一天中任何选定的起点和终点。我想在我所有主要的图表的上角有这个指标。谢谢。
 
mladen:
你有没有看到这个主题的第一个帖子中的指标:https://www.mql5.com/en/forum,它几乎做到了你所描述的内容(有一些额外的内容),只是它是以图形方式进行的(不以数字方式显示高低点范围)。

我对图形显示或高低点不感兴趣,只想在图表的上角看到与(会议)开盘点的距离,仅此而已。

 

EA中的时间定义

嗨,大家好。

是否有可能在条形图关闭之前写下提交订单的时间,例如我使用的M15图表,我想在14分钟后提交订单,或者时间=14分钟。

谢谢

 

...

你可以做这样的事情。

int passedTime = TimeCurrent()-Time[0];

它将返回一个从当前条形图开始的秒数,这样你就可以控制 它的秒数了。要注意的是,如果你指定899秒(14分59秒),并不保证你能在条形图的最后一秒收到一个刻度。你必须 "给它一些空间",如果你正在寻找一个条形图关闭前的时间,以确保嘀嗒声在那段时间内实际到达。

kemal44:
大家好。

是否有可能在条形图关闭前提交订单,例如我使用的M15图表,我想在14分钟后提交订单,或者时间=14分钟。

谢谢
 
mladen:
你可以这样做:
int passedTime = TimeCurrent()-Time[0];
,它将返回你从当前条形图开始的秒数,这样你就可以控制它的秒数。请注意,如果你指定899秒(14分59秒),并不保证你能在柱状图的最后一秒收到一个刻度。如果你想在条形图收盘前寻找一个时间,你必须 "给它一些空间",以确保嘀嗒声在那段时间内实际到达。

谢谢你 Mladen 真的非常好的定义,对我来说是个障碍,我写了 If( passedTime >10 && my signal==Ask) 来提交订单,它没有工作,你给的定义是在 start函数 下的定义。

谢谢你的帮助

 
kemal44:
谢谢你 Mladen 真的非常好的定义,对我来说是个障碍,我写了 If( passedTime >10 && my signal==Ask) 提交订单,它没有工作,你给的定义是在start函数下定义的 谢谢你的帮助

代码是这样的

如果(Ask==iCustom(NULL,0, "Aband_Stop",0,0)&&iCustom(NULL,0, "Aband_Stop",0,0)>=iCustom(NULL,0, "ABand_v05",0,0)) result1 = true; else result1 = false。

我想在该定义中加入时间

 

像这样做(把它放在开始的位置)。

int passedTime = TimeCurrent()-Time[0]; if (timePassed<840) return(0);

这样一来,它(EA)将忽略(不工作),除非它从条形图开盘起至少经过14分钟。只有当从开盘起至少14分钟后,它才会在其后输入代码,这就是(据我所知)你想做的事。

kemal44:
谢谢你 Mladen 真的非常好的定义,对我来说是个障碍,我写了 If( passedTime >10 && my signal==Ask) 提交订单,它没有工作,你给的定义是在start函数下定义的 谢谢你的帮助